Ritika Dass is a senior clinical nutritionist with more than 8 years of experience in analyzing the nutritional needs of individuals at various stages of life. She customizes therapeutic diet plans according to the age, gender, and clinical condition of her clients.
She completed her graduation and post-graduation in Clinical Nutrition and Dietetics from Lady Irwin College, Delhi University, in 2013. She is a life member of the Indian Dietetic Association and certified in “Excellence in Critical Care Nutrition” from the American Society of Nutrition.
